Raymond Buck, a father of three, was found at the bottom of the cliffs at Beachy Head, a notorious suicide spot, on May 17, 2000.
The circumstances surrounding his death at the age of 46 were far from uncommon: he had gone through an acrimonious divorce and was embroiled in a battle to see his two youngest children, it emerged at the inquest which was reported in the Eastbourne Herald.
His clothes and personal possessions, including his wristwatch and £520 in cash, were left in a neat pile at the cliff edge before he jumped.
